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Haddiscoe to Alresford (Essex) start from as little as £8.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Haddiscoe to Alresford (Essex) start from £40.40 one way, or £38.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Haddiscoe to Alresford (Essex) are available for £24.00 one way, or £38.80 return

Station Facilities and Services

Upon arriving at Haddiscoe station, you’ll find the practical necessities for your trip.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, the presence of ticket machines ensures you won't miss out on getting your tickets sorted. These machines are also accessible to passengers with disabilities, furthering the station’s commitment to inclusivity. Although there are no smartcard services, you can easily collect tickets purchased online.

Despite its rural setting, Haddiscoe station is equipped with essential customer facilities such as information screens for real-time train departures and help points for any immediate assistance required. Although the station might be small, it spares no effort in ensuring passenger safety and ease of travel with the inclusion of a CCTV system.

Accessibility and Parking

Haddiscoe offers step-free access, making it convenient for those with mobility challenges. It's worth noting that platform 2, for trains towards Lowestoft, is only accessible via a barrow crossing, which might require assistance. For those driving in, parking is hassle-free with spaces operated by National Car Parks Ltd, and it remains open 24 hours with minimal fees.

Connectivity and Commuting

Being tucked away doesn’t mean Haddiscoe is disconnected. Though there’s no direct local bus service, rail replacement services use the station car park, ensuring you’re still mobile during maintenance or disruptions. However, only mini-buses can serve due to access limitations. Facilities and Amenities

While Alresford (Essex) train station lacks a dedicated ticket office, there are ticket machines available for both purchase and collection, ensuring a quick and seamless travel experience. It's also noteworthy that smartcard holders can use the validators here. Accessibility has not been overlooked, with induction loops and step-free access being available, making the station navigable for everyone.

For your security and convenience, the station is equipped with CCTV, but you'll need to plan ahead as it lacks amenities such as a waiting room, toilets, or refreshment facilities. However, you can find seating areas and help points on the platform for any immediate assistance.

Travel Connections

Moving beyond the station is effortless thanks to well-placed rail replacement bus services and local bus routes. There are direct buses available that transport you to nearby destinations such as Colchester, Clacton, and Brightlingsea, providing flexible travel for both work and leisure.
